Guyra Central School is a progressive school with highly motivated staff providing exceptional learning opportunities for all of our students from Kindergarten to Year 12. We aim to ensure that our students are provided with a wealth of opportunities to achieve success in academic, sporting, cultural and vocational pursuits. As a central school, teaching expertise and skills can be shared across p

rimary and secondary contexts to enrich the learning of our students. An extensive and challenging curriculum is offered, with a strong middle school program to foster the continuity of learning as students move from primary to the secondary school. At Guyra Central School, we take pride in our capacity to provide rich and innovative educational experiences for all students. Our goal is to empower our students with values, skills, and knowledge to become valuable members of their local community and beyond.

๐ŸŒŸ Stage 1 Aboriginal Art Workshop & Mt Yarrowyck Excursion ๐ŸŒŸ

Our Stage 1 students had an incredible day visiting the Aboriginal Art workshop at the Armidale Cultural Centre and Keeping Place. They collaborated on a huge canvas showcasing beautiful Aboriginal art and designed their own badges using traditional Aboriginal symbols. ๐ŸŽจโœจ

After their artistic adventures, the students travelled to Mt Yarrowyck to observe authentic Aboriginal rock art up close and completed a refreshing 3 km bush walk, immersing themselves in the natural and cultural heritage of the area. ๐ŸŒฟ
